This article is concerned with the inverse scattering problem for the matrix Sturm-Liouville equation \[ -Y'' + QY = \rho^2 Y \] on the real line, where \(\rho\) is a spectral parameter and \(Q\) is a self-adjoint matrix potential satisfying the condition \[ \int_{\mathbb{R}} (1+|x|) \|Q(x)\| dx < \infty. \] Its main result provides a characterisation of all possible scattering data by establishing necessary and sufficient conditions for the solvability of the inverse scattering problem.
